#ee2c1e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ee2c1e is composed of 93.3% red, 17.3%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.5% magenta, 87.4% yellow and 6.7% black. It has a hue angle of 4 degrees, a saturation of 86% and a lightness of 52.5%. #ee2c1e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ff583c with #dd0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ff3333.

#ee2c1e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ee2c1e has RGB values of R:238, G:44,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.82, Y:0.87,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 15608862.

Shades and Tints of #ee2c1e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0201 is the darkest color, while #fff9f9 is the lightest one.
